Steps to Handle Confidentiality Breaches:
1️⃣ Review Employment Contracts: Check for a Non-Disclosure Agreement (NDA) or confidentiality clause.
2️⃣ Issue a Cease-and-Desist Letter: Demand the employee stop sharing sensitive data immediately.
3️⃣ File a Legal Complaint: You can sue for damages under the Indian Contract Act or intellectual property laws.
4️⃣ Strengthen Internal Policies: Implement stricter data access controls and conduct regular employee training on confidentiality.
